Are Glass Partitions Good for Privacy Too?

A common concern is privacy. While glass is transparent, modern solutions offer options like frosted or tinted finishes. These allow light to pass through while still keeping certain areas private.

For example, a bathroom glass partition can separate wet and dry areas without making the room feel dark or cramped. This balance between function and design is one of the reasons glass is used in both residential and commercial interiors.

How Durable Are Frameless Glass Systems?

Modern glass systems are designed for strength and safety. They are made using toughened glass, which is much stronger than standard glass. This helps them handle daily use in homes, offices, and commercial spaces.

Frames are often minimal or hidden, but the structure is still secure. Proper installation plays a key role in long-term durability, so professional setup is always recommended.

Does Installation Affect the Final Result?

Yes, installation is very important. Even high-quality glass will not perform well if it is not installed correctly. Proper alignment, sealing, and support ensure safety and long-term stability.

Professional installers also help choose the right type of glass based on space needs, privacy level, and design goals. This makes the final result both safe and visually balanced.
